Текущее время: Чт, июл 24 2025, 03:13

Часовой пояс: UTC + 3 часа




Начать новую тему Ответить на тему  [ Сообщений: 9 ] 
Автор Сообщение
 Заголовок сообщения: ИТ 48 - пересечение записей подтипов. Как разрешить?
СообщениеДобавлено: Ср, апр 18 2007, 09:58 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, май 30 2006, 08:34
Сообщения: 1900
Подскажите пожалуйста,
как настроить возможность пересечения подтипов в ИТ48.
Т.е. для каждого подтипа временная привязка 2, но записи разных подтипов могут пересекаться?

С уважением.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, апр 18 2007, 19:10 
Ассистент
Ассистент
Аватара пользователя

Зарегистрирован:
Ср, апр 26 2006, 07:54
Сообщения: 38
Откуда: Алма-ата
Если я правильно понял вопрос.
То надо поменять у ИТ 0048 "Статус пребывания" временную привязку на "T" - Временная привязка ориентируется на подтип или табл.подтипов, в IMG.
А потом настроить временную привязку подтипов в ракурсе V_T591A "Характеристики инфо-подтипов".

_________________
- /)/)
=('.')=
("),(")


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, апр 23 2007, 14:25 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, май 30 2006, 08:34
Сообщения: 1900
К сожалению это не работает.
В V_T582A ставлю привязку T, таблица подтипов T591A, таблица временных привязок такая же.
В V_T591A для всех подтипов ставлю 3.

Ввожу челу запись подтипа A. Затем пытаюсь внести на этот же период запись подтипа MKS.
В отладке видно, что сразу же заполнена таблица SELTAB, которая содержит запись подтипа A.

Далее содержимое этой таблицы переливается в таблицу
lt_p0048_ps.
Затем выполняется LOOP по этой таблице. И если находится запись, пересекающуюся с вводимой, то MESSAGE e271(5c) :(

На первый взгляд, нигде тип привязки не анализируется.
Кто-нибудь сталкивался с такой проблемой?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, апр 23 2007, 14:45 
Менеджер
Менеджер
Аватара пользователя

Зарегистрирован:
Пн, июн 05 2006, 14:48
Сообщения: 701
Откуда: Mosсow
Пол: Мужской
А из чего вопрос идет?
Какие у вас в 48 вообще подтипы сейчас есть?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, апр 23 2007, 14:53 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, май 30 2006, 08:34
Сообщения: 1900
Вопрос идет из необходимости фиксирования у сотрудника принадлежность к некоему множеству челов, предполагающему некую особенность расчета зарплаты. Назовем это статус 'X'.
Группой и категорией это не разрулить. Использовать объекты орг. менеджмента признано нецелесообразным в связи с безсистемностью присваивания сотрудникам статуса X.

Проблема в невозможности ввести одновременно ввести X и статус нерезидентности.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, апр 23 2007, 14:58 
Менеджер
Менеджер
Аватара пользователя

Зарегистрирован:
Пн, июн 05 2006, 14:48
Сообщения: 701
Откуда: Mosсow
Пол: Мужской
Если можно, то опишите эти группы для расчетов.
Я думаю, можно обойтись без 48.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пн, апр 23 2007, 15:09 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, май 30 2006, 08:34
Сообщения: 1900
Я тоже думаю, что можно. Есть несколько вариантов.

Интересует же конкретная задача заставить - ИТ 48 работать так, как надо.
Цель
- избавиться от потенциальных проблем в будущем
- расширить свой кругозор, похоже я чего-то недопонимаю в этой проблеме.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, апр 24 2007, 08:24 
Менеджер
Менеджер
Аватара пользователя

Зарегистрирован:
Пт, окт 08 2004, 14:23
Сообщения: 706
Откуда: Moscow
Пол: Мужской
плюньте на это :)
Там в логике экрана есть
Code:
  CHAIN.                                                 "XAWKM00267525
    FIELD:  P0048-BEGDA, P0048-ENDDA, P0048-ASTAT.       "     "
    MODULE BEGDA_ENNDA_OVERL.                            "     "
  ENDCHAIN.                                              "XAWKM00267525

И пересечение просто на абапе проверяется
неотключаемо вообще
Ну если тока свой экран сделать без этой логики


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, апр 24 2007, 09:01 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, май 30 2006, 08:34
Сообщения: 1900
Цитата:
И пересечение просто на абапе проверяется
неотключаемо вообще

Я так и понял по отладке.
Надеялся на лучшее :)


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 9 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Google [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B